def _select_minor(self, key: Any) -> _VCSBase:
"""Select along the minor axis (rows for VCSC, columns for VCSR).

Unlike :meth:`_select_major`, the kept elements aren't already
contiguous per major slice, so this filters/remaps ``indices`` and
drops any (major, unique-value) slot that no longer has any kept
index, shrinking ``major_ptr``/``value_ptr`` accordingly.
"""
idx = _normalize_major_idx(key, self.n_minor)
n_minor_new = idx.shape[0]

remap = np.full(self.n_minor, -1, dtype=np.int64)
remap[idx] = np.arange(n_minor_new, dtype=np.int64)

keep = remap[self.indices] >= 0
new_indices = remap[self.indices[keep]].astype(self.indices.dtype, copy=False)

n_unique = self.values.shape[0]
value_slot_of_index = np.repeat(np.arange(n_unique, dtype=np.int64), np.diff(self.value_ptr))
kept_per_slot = np.bincount(value_slot_of_index[keep], minlength=n_unique)
surviving = kept_per_slot > 0

new_values = self.values[surviving]
new_value_ptr = np.zeros(int(surviving.sum()) + 1, dtype=np.int64)
np.cumsum(kept_per_slot[surviving], out=new_value_ptr[1:])

group_of_major = np.repeat(np.arange(self.n_major, dtype=np.int64), np.diff(self.major_ptr))
major_counts = np.bincount(group_of_major[surviving], minlength=self.n_major)
new_major_ptr = np.zeros(self.n_major + 1, dtype=np.int64)
np.cumsum(major_counts, out=new_major_ptr[1:])

new_shape = (
(n_minor_new, self.n_major) if self._format == "csc" else (self.n_major, n_minor_new)
)
return type(self)(new_shape, new_major_ptr, new_values, new_value_ptr, new_indices)
